The Evolution of Mobile Betting Interfaces: From Clunky to Seamless

Mobile betting has undergone a remarkable transformation over the past decade. What began as basic, often frustrating digital platforms has evolved into sophisticated, user-friendly interfaces that rival the most polished consumer applications. 

This evolution represents not just technological advancement but a fundamental shift in how users interact with betting services in the digital age.

The Primitive Beginnings

The first generation of mobile betting platforms emerged in the early 2010s as simple adaptations of desktop websites. These early interfaces were notoriously difficult to navigate, with tiny buttons, cluttered layouts, and slow loading times. Users frequently encountered lag when placing bets, and the overall aesthetic was utilitarian at best.

These primitive interfaces typically featured:

  • Text-heavy designs with minimal graphics
  • Complex navigation requiring multiple clicks to reach the desired sections
  • Slow refresh rates that often caused missed betting opportunities
  • Limited payment options and cumbersome withdrawal processes
  • Poor optimization across different device types and screen sizes

For many users, the experience proved so frustrating that they preferred using desktop computers or visiting physical betting locations despite the convenience that mobile options theoretically offered.

The Transitional Phase

Around 2015-2018, the industry began recognizing the strategic importance of mobile platforms. This realization coincided with broader technological advances in mobile development and increasing smartphone adoption.

During this transitional phase, betting operators started investing significantly in their mobile offerings. The financial implications of mobile betting became clearer as companies realized that improved interfaces directly correlated with higher user retention and increased betting frequency.

Several key improvements characterized this period:

  • Responsive designs that adapt to different screen sizes
  • Streamlined registration and verification processes
  • Faster loading times and more reliable connections
  • Expanded payment options with quicker processing
  • Basic personalization features

The Modern Era of Seamless Interfaces

Today’s mobile betting interfaces bear little resemblance to their predecessors. Modern platforms offer intuitive, aesthetically pleasing experiences that prioritize user engagement and satisfaction. The focus has shifted from merely facilitating transactions to creating immersive environments where users feel comfortable spending extended periods.

Contemporary mobile betting interfaces typically feature:

Intuitive Design Elements

Current interfaces employ clean, uncluttered layouts with intuitive navigation. Users can access different sections with minimal taps, and visual hierarchies guide attention to the most relevant information. Animations and transitions feel natural rather than jarring or distracting.

Personalization

Modern platforms remember user preferences and betting history, creating tailored experiences. Customizable dashboards allow users to prioritize their favorite sports, leagues, or betting types. Push notifications can be configured according to individual interests, ensuring users receive only relevant alerts.

Seamless Multi-Platform Integration

Today’s betting interfaces synchronize perfectly across devices. Users can begin a betting session on their smartphone, continue on a tablet, and complete it on a desktop computer without any disruption in the experience. Account information, betting slips, and preferences remain consistent regardless of the access point.

Real-Time Features

Live betting has become a cornerstone of modern platforms, allowing users to place wagers while events unfold. Enhanced by real-time statistics, live streaming, and dynamic odds, these features transform passive viewing into interactive experiences. Interfaces update instantaneously, ensuring users always have access to the most current information.

Frictionless Financial Management

The days of complicated deposits and withdrawals are largely gone. Modern interfaces offer one-click payments through multiple methods, including traditional credit cards, e-wallets, and increasingly, cryptocurrency options. Funds move quickly between accounts, with transparent tracking of transactions.

Impact on User Demographics and Behavior

The improved accessibility of betting interfaces has significantly broadened the demographic profile of typical users. What was once primarily the domain of dedicated sports enthusiasts has expanded to include casual fans and newcomers drawn by the intuitive interfaces.

The seamless nature of modern platforms has also changed how users engage with betting services. Rather than occasional, planned betting sessions, users now interact more frequently but in shorter bursts—placing quick bets during commutes, lunch breaks, or while watching events.

This shift in behavior patterns has prompted operators to develop features specifically designed for micromoments of engagement, such as quick-bet options, simplified in-play wagering, and streamlined cashout functions.

Emerging Trends

The evolution continues as operators experiment with new technologies and approaches:

  • Augmented reality overlays that enhance viewing experiences for live events
  • More sophisticated AI for personalized odds and suggestions
  • Blockchain integration for enhanced transparency and security
  • Cross-platform functionality connecting smart TVs, wearables, and mobile devices
  • Gamification elements that reward engagement beyond actual betting

These innovations aim further to reduce the perceived barriers between intent and action, making the betting process increasingly intuitive and frictionless.

The Future of Betting Interfaces

The next frontier is deeper integration of betting functionality into broader entertainment experiences. Rather than standalone applications, betting features may become seamlessly incorporated into sports viewing platforms, social media, and gaming environments.

Operators will need to balance this deeper integration with responsible gambling practices, ensuring that increased accessibility does not compromise user well-being.

The evolution of mobile betting interfaces represents a textbook case of technology adapting to human behavior rather than forcing users to adapt to technological limitations. As interfaces have become more intuitive, they have simultaneously become more invisible—the hallmark of truly effective design.

For users, the benefit is clear: less time navigating complicated systems and more time engaging with the content and activities they enjoy. For operators, the sophisticated interfaces serve as powerful competitive advantages in an increasingly crowded marketplace.
